The only way I was able to use the machine at all was to disable ACPI. In the last couple of days, I've upgrade the machine two ways on two different partitions: - To 6.1-RELEASE. Here everything seems to work, including ACPI, though I'm not sure how to get it to suspend when shutting the lid, nor how to recover from zzz(8). Any suggestions welcome. - To the latest 7-CURRENT. The ACPI problems are there, unchanged. In addition, I can no longer use the onboard NIC (bfe0). When I try to ifconfig it, it gets an interrupt storm and drops the physical link (the LEDs next to the connector go out, and it reports "no carrier"). Here are details of the latter problem: May 8 11:41:52 eucla kernel: bfe0: mem 0xdfcfe000-0xdfcfffff irq 9 at device 0.0 on pci3 May 8 11:41:52 eucla kernel: miibus0: on bfe0 May 8 11:41:52 eucla kernel: bmtphy0: on miibus0 May 8 11:41:52 eucla kernel: bmtphy0: 10baseT, 10baseT-FDX, 100baseTX, 100baseTX-FDX, auto May 8 11:41:52 eucla kernel: bfe0: Ethernet address: 00:12:3f:d8:f3:5c May 8 11:48:19 eucla kernel: Interrupt storm detected on "irq9:"; throttling interrupt source May 8 11:48:19 eucla kernel: bfe0: link state changed to DOWN I have no way of knowing whether this would occur with ACPI loaded. I've also tried using both the internal iwi0 interface and the external wi0 interface. I didn't get an interrupt storm, but I don't have wireless access round here, so I can't confirm whether the interfaces work.
